7MATTHEWS MARKING SYSTEMS BULKS UP Matthews Marking Systems exhibited its new VIAjet L-Series Active Bulk Ink System (ABIS), a bulk ink delivery technology for high-resolution thermal inkjet printing.
“Other companies have tried to create bulk ink solutions like this, but bulk ink is very challenging to work with – it’s highly sensitive to temperature changes, vibrations and other environmental factors. ABIS monitors the environment and auto-adjusts the pressure to eliminate leaking and keep the ink flowing smoothly,” said Ray Fortuna, technical project manager at Matthews Marking Systems.
“It features an auto-switching dual ink supply, so the printer can run constantly without interruption. Plus, the cartridges have up to 30 times longer life than single-use systems.”
8KEEPING IT SECURE
Systech, distributed in Australia by Foodmach, showed off its Systech Brand Protection Suite, which integrates serialisation, traceability, authentication, and insight to combat counterfeiters, solve product diversion, and meet regulatory compliance.
“Since launching the game changing Systech UniSecure solution at Auspack in March, we’ve had tremendous interest from Australian wine and nutraceutical manufacturers and brand owners,” said Phil Biggs, general manager of product traceability solutions at Foodmach.
“We’ve proven the technology can create a unique serialised ‘eFinger- print’ from a standard retail barcode at speeds over 700 products per minute, with a 100 per cent read rate. Interest has been focused on anti-counterfeit applications, particularly for exporters into Asia.” ■
